MySQL是一款開源的關系型數據庫管理系統,被廣泛應用于Web應用程序和數據存儲。然而,在使用MySQL時,很多開發者遭遇了一種名為“一閃”的問題。
$ mysql -u root -p Enter password: Welcome to the MySQL monitor. Commands end with ; or \g. Your MySQL connection id is 3 Server version: 5.7.21-0ubuntu0.16.04.1 (Ubuntu) Copyright (c) 2000, 2018, Oracle and/or its affiliates. MySQL錯誤時會顯示一下的信息: 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2)
所謂“一閃”,即MySQL啟動后馬上關閉,導致無法連接。一般情況下,這是因為MySQL無法獲取正確的文件權限。建議在啟動MySQL前,先檢查并更改文件權限。
$ sudo chown -R mysql:mysql /var/lib/mysql $ sudo chmod -R 755 /var/lib/mysql
如果這種情況仍然存在,可以嘗試升級MySQL,或者重新配置MySQL。另外,一些系統軟件的設置也可能影響MySQL的正常運行。因此,可以檢查系統軟件,排除故障。
總之,遭遇“一閃”問題并不是什么稀奇事,開發者只需要耐心排除問題,就能順利使用MySQL。
上一篇mysql 七天內數據
下一篇css左右滾動菜單